Библиотека также включает в себя микрофреймворк Webix Jet, который позволяет разработчикам эффективно комбинировать виджеты. Библиотек много — гораздо больше, чем мы перечислили в этой статье. Есть большие, которые используются для добавления сложных 3D-изображений.

лучшие библиотеки для для FrontEnd

Библиотека поможет, если нужно протестировать работу программы в конкретный период. Она «замораживает» параметры даты и времени на определенной точке, нужной программисту. Это может быть полезно, например, если тестируемая программа должна работать по-разному в зависимости от времени суток или дня недели. Используется для удобного построения графиков и визуализации результатов. Активно применяется в задачах анализа данных, при оценке и сравнении метрик алгоритмов, наблюдениях за моделью.

Встроенный конструктор тем Theme Builder позволяет разработчикам изменять имеющиеся темы и создавать собственные. Библиотека пользовательского интерфейса Webix JavaScript — уже завоевала преданность разработчиков. Она предлагает более one hundred виджетов; 13 из них являются полноценными одностраничными приложениями. Это готовые веб-приложения, которые вы можете использовать самостоятельно или встроить в свой уникальный проект. Из языка программирования на стороне клиента JavaScript превратился в полноценный язык веб-разработки. Он стабильно удерживает позицию одного из самых популярных современных языков программирования.

Горячих Клавиш Vs Code, Которые Ускорят Вашу Работу

Есть примеры, показывающие работу компонентов. Легковесная библиотека, работает со свойствами CSS, SVG, атрибутами DOM и объектами JavaScript. Также есть простая и подробная инструкция с примерами из CodePen — вы можете поиграться с каждой анимацией, меняя CSS-свойства в песочнице кода. Например, вы сможете создать печатающийся текст, анимацию волны, размытия или изменения размеров букв. На главной странице есть блоки с HTML и CSS — выбираете понравившийся эффект и сразу видите разметку и стили элемента. Чтобы использовать способ CDN, вы можете добавить следующий скрипт в раздел заголовка HTML-страницы.

лучшие библиотеки для для FrontEnd

Работает с изображениями в форматах JPEG и PNG. Уровень качества и размер сжатия регулируется.

В отличие от Faker, он генерирует фикстуры — блоки кода, которые выполняются до или после тестовых функций. Фикстуры помогают привести приложение в нужное состояние, задать исходные данные или сгенерировать информацию для теста. Эта библиотека упрощает их создание и применяется в основном в unit-тестировании.

Лучшие Материалы И Инструменты Для Front-end Разработчика

Одним из важных факторов, влияющих на качество приложения, является то, что у вас есть проблемы с содержанием web optimization. Как мы все уже знаем – «слишком много JavaScript и ваши приложения загружаются медленно». Ситуация становится еще более сложной, когда приложение одновременно получает большой трафик.

лучшие библиотеки для для FrontEnd

Это похоже на использование двоичных типов данных, как в JSON. Чтобы дать вам ясную картину, документ в MongoDB похож на объект в OOPS. Разработчики могут развернуть эту среду на любых существующих веб-серверах Java, таких как Tomcat или Jetty. Одна важная вещь о Grails – это то, что он использует подход, который выходит за рамки соглашения, а не через идею конфигурации. Это позволяет приложению автоматически подключаться на основе схем именования, а не использовать файлы конфигурации, такие как файлы XML.

Если вы используете Redux, то эта функция станет для вас спасительной. Это может привести к серьезным задержкам в вашем приложении. Данная библиотека очень популярна и является обязательным инструментом в вашем арсенале. React Window используется для рендеринга длинных списков. Представьте, что у вас есть список из элементов. На экране отображаются только десять, но ваш код пытается визуализировать one thousand элементов одновременно.

  • Есть большие, которые используются для добавления сложных 3D-изображений.
  • Обладает высокой скоростью работы, интеграцией с другими системами, удобным интерфейсом.
  • Его используют и те, кто только делает первые шаги в программировании, и настоящие профи, которые считают его оптимальным решением на сегодняшний день.
  • Pymystem3 быстро и качественно распознает части речи и лексемы слова.

Можно загружать код SVG асинхронно и запрашивать части, которые нужны, для превращения SVG файлов в спрайты. Создавать переиспользуемые блоки CSS, чтобы избежать дублирования кода. Тег с классами в pug пишется в два раза быстрее, чем в HTML. фреймворки для фронтенда Обладает высокой скоростью работы, интеграцией с другими системами, удобным интерфейсом. Иногда нужно изменить проект и сохранить работоспособный вариант. Создается папка с названием «Новая папка», в которую копируется рабочая версия.

Пока не располагает своим сообществом ввиду «молодости». Одна из немногих, но не менее важных функций включает в себя множество общих классов. Вы можете использовать это для создания приложения, такого как Router или SocketHandler для WebSockets. Документация достаточно ясна, и вы можете использовать ее для создания своего следующего мобильного приложения с полным стеком.